桥接模式 java 实现
2014-05-23 22:14
204 查看
桥接模式将抽象化与实例化脱耦,使两者可以独立的变化。
一般模式图:
![](http://images.cnitblog.com/i/615967/201405/232209400742875.png)
更清晰的,一个设计modem的模式图
![](http://images.cnitblog.com/i/615967/201405/232210273099712.gif)
代码:
总结
1. 桥接模式和策略模式有点相似,但策略模式只是将算法的实现部分抽象出来。桥接模式更加注重抽象化和实例化的分离,往往,策略模式的一部分是纯粹的抽象方法,另一部分是纯粹的实现
一般模式图:
![](http://images.cnitblog.com/i/615967/201405/232209400742875.png)
更清晰的,一个设计modem的模式图
![](http://images.cnitblog.com/i/615967/201405/232210273099712.gif)
代码:
总结
1. 桥接模式和策略模式有点相似,但策略模式只是将算法的实现部分抽象出来。桥接模式更加注重抽象化和实例化的分离,往往,策略模式的一部分是纯粹的抽象方法,另一部分是纯粹的实现
相关文章推荐
- 菜鸟版JAVA设计模式-从抽象与实现说桥接模式
- php、java实现桥接模式
- JAVA设计模式-从抽象与实现说桥接模式
- Java 实现桥接(Bridge)模式
- 桥接模式(java实现)
- 23种经典设计模式的java实现_3_桥接模式
- 设计模式之桥接模式+适配器模式Java实现
- 《大话设计模式》java实现之桥接模式
- 菜鸟版JAVA设计模式-从抽象与实现说桥接模式
- 23种经典设计模式的java实现_3_桥接模式
- Java 实现桥接(Bridge)模式
- JAVA桥接模式不同情况实现总结
- 简单工厂(Simple Factory)模式的Java实现[00原创]
- 设计模式:用Java动态代理实现AOP
- 抽象工厂(Abstract Factory)模式的Java实现[00原创]
- 工厂方法(Factory Method)模式的Java实现[00原创]
- 原型(Prototype)模式的Java实现[00原创]
- 23种经典设计模式的java实现_4_生成器模式
- 23种经典设计模式的java实现_4_生成器模式
- 多例(Multiton)模式的Java实现[00原创]